本人CSDN上的原文链接:

CSDN-专业IT技术社区-登录​blog.csdn.net

前言

由于工作需要,近期准备深入学习和使用深度模型。前期调研了一番各大深度学习的开发框架,常用的有TensorFlow (Google), Pytouch (Facebook),Mxnet (Amazon),PaddlePaddle (Baidu), Caffe等。各有各的用户基础和功能特点。对于刚进该领域的新人,个人还是觉得选择用户基础大,背后厂牌硬的框架比较安全和保险。于是选择TensorFlow。

虽然TensorFlow的社区已经非常成熟,文档也齐全,但是作为新手,还是在搭建环境的过程中踩了不少的坑。因此写下这篇文档,希望后来者在开始搭建和使用TensorFlow的环境时,能少走弯路,更快上手

选型参数

|系统模块|版本| |-|-:| |Ubunut|18.04| |TensorFlow|2.1| |CUDA|10.1| |cuDNN|7.x| |Nvidia Driver|440.x|

重要提醒: 1. 如果要使用GPU加速(通常都会使用,不然模型训练会很慢),必须准确安装对应的TensorFlow版本和cuda的版本。目前我个人验证的可行的版本匹配如上; 2. TensorFlow的文档里面有说明哪个版本需要对应cuda的哪个版本。版本要是对应不上,在使用过程中会引发各种各样的问题;

安装TensorFlow

参考TensorFlow官方文档

# 更新最新的pip
pip install --upgrade pip# 安装当前最新稳定版的te

gpu tensorflow 怎么看是否安装成功_搭建和配置TensorFlow环境相关推荐

  1. gpu tensorflow 怎么看是否安装成功_安装keras模块以及使用GPU加速

    在神经网络的实现中,需要使用GPU进行加速,并使用keras模块来构建神经网络(当然,也可以使用pytorch).但是,安装并配置这些东西真的是比编程还难,过程中遇到各种问题,然后去搜解决方法,但都五 ...

  2. Hadoop安装教程_伪分布式配置-Ubuntu-CentOS6(究极详细、厦门大学数据库实验室)

    Hadoop安装教程_伪分布式配置_CentOS6.4/Hadoop2.6.0 Hadoop安装教程_单机/伪分布式配置_Hadoop2.6.0(2.7.1)/Ubuntu14.04(16.04) 林 ...

  3. 简要安装FreeBSD 6.2及配置桌面环境[zz]

    简要安装FreeBSD 6.2及配置桌面环境[zz]June 25th, 2007 这里的安装过程其实也很简单,在这里我不打算讲解虚拟机 vmware 上的安装(因为和实际的环境相差不大.同时,这个安 ...

  4. Vscode_00_安装Vscode和搭建C/C++开发环境

    Vscode_00_安装Vscode和搭建C/C++开发环境 下载并安装Vscode 下载Vscode 安装Vscode 插件推荐 卸载Vscode 配置C/C++开发环境 下载MinGW 安装Min ...

  5. 安装IDEA的教程以及配置JDK环境变量

    安装IDEA的教程以及配置JDK环境变量 安装IDEA的教程 配置JDK环境变量 安装IDEA的教程 1.右击ideaIU-2020.2.3.exe ,选择 以管理员身份运行 图1 安装第一步 2.点 ...

  6. 怎么看vue中某个插件是否安装成功_如何在谷歌中查看VUEX(谷歌浏览器中安装 vue调试工具 vue-devtools)...

    本次介绍了两种方法,第一种方法略微复杂,想追求效率的请查看第二种. 20200214141007961.png 如果你在使用vue开发项目 浏览器中没有安装vue调试工具 显然不能算是一个合格的vue ...

  7. nodejs怎么看安装成功_淘宝特价版助力成功怎么查在哪看 淘宝特价版助力成功截图...

    淘宝特价版有没有助力成功的?淘宝特价版怎么知道助力成功了?今天由小编给大家分享助力成功的截图,还有怎么查看助力成没成功的方式,让小伙伴们不在疑惑,快来瞧一瞧下面的文章吧. 淘宝特价版助力成功怎么查在哪 ...

  8. ubuntu查看cudnn是否安装成功_深度学习之目标检测系列(0) -ubuntu18.04+RTX2080Ti+cuda+cudnn安装...

    ubuntu18.04使用cudnn的过程中会遇见很多问题,而且搜索很多文章发现比较杂乱,我这里总结一下,方便小伙伴少走几步坑. 我的服务器硬件配置信息 (2019-01购买) CPU: 英特尔(in ...

  9. linux上验证cudnn是否安装成功_Linux下CUDA+CUDNN+TensorFlow安装笔记

    之前用过TensorFlow的CPU版,现在买了个新电脑,就想把GPU也用起来,又因为目前大部分工作是在linux下做,所以有了在linux下安装cuda和TensorFlow的计划,快一个礼拜一直在 ...

最新文章

  1. LeetCode简单题之最长的美好子字符串
  2. call dword prt[eax]
  3. [leetcode] Container With Most Water
  4. 【跃迁之路】【429天】程序员高效学习方法论探索系列(实验阶段186-2018.04.10)...
  5. 《C Primer Plus 第五版》读书笔记
  6. win10软件安装出现错误代码2503/2502
  7. Telnet 网络设备分页
  8. MySQL表设计(表的关联关系)
  9. 推荐三十款最好的免费项目管理软件
  10. 格雷码转换成二进制c语言程序,各位老师格雷码和二进制有什么区别,怎么转换....
  11. 对于java文件不能访问的情况分析
  12. Abnova循环肿瘤DNA丨全血分离,基因组DNA萃取分析
  13. 【软件工程】决策表和决策树
  14. java五子棋核心算法_五子棋的核心算法(转)
  15. 读书笔记:云计算概念、技术和架构
  16. 常用进制数转换(二进制、八进制、十进制、十六进制)【数电笔记】
  17. Harmonious Attention Network for Person Re-Identification
  18. google play连接超时_Google框架一键安装
  19. 微信群打卡小程序_微信打卡小程序上线,你会用吗?
  20. PJzhang:贷款逾期与失信被执行人

热门文章

  1. [项目管理入门系列] 师傅领进门-------项目运作的一般流程(二)
  2. MySQL子查询 嵌套查询
  3. Win10版《芒果TV》获评2016年度Windows Store最佳官方/休闲娱乐应用(LiveSino和微软信仰中心联合评选)...
  4. lanmbda表达式
  5. ewsa跑字典跑得太快正常吗?
  6. Java 实例 - 查找字符串最后一次出现的位置gfddsgwes
  7. 港科夜闻|香港科大录取内地生人数疫情期间不跌反升
  8. android显示动画一直播放器,播放器适配经验总结——Android
  9. SPS、PPS、IDR介绍
  10. 初效过滤器初阻力和终阻力